Baseball Preview: Lakeview Bulldogs vs. McKinley Red Dragons

The Lakeview Bulldogs will head out on the road to take on the McKinley Red Dragons at 5:00 p.m. on Friday. Both teams come into the contest bolstered by wins in their previous matches.

If Lakeview beats McKinley with seven runs on Friday, it's going to be the squad's new lucky number: they've won their past two matchups with that exact score. Lakeview came out on top against Howland by a score of 7-3 on Thursday. That looming 7-3 mark stands out as the most commanding margin for Lakeview yet this season.

Brandon Toot was excellent, scoring two runs and stealing a base while going 2-for-3. The team also got some help courtesy of Matthew Seikel, who went 2-for-3 with three RBI and a double.

Meanwhile, there's no place like home for McKinley, who bounced back after a tough loss on the road on Tuesday. They put the hurt on Chaney with a sharp 11-4 win on Thursday. The victory was some much needed relief for McKinley as it spelled an end to their four-game losing streak.

Kris Hrosar and Landon Turner did most of the damage at the plate: Hrosar scored three runs and stole a base while going 3-for-4, while Turner scored two runs and stole two bases while going 2-for-4. Another player making a difference was AJ Yost, who scored a run while going 3-for-5.

The win made it two in a row for Lakeview and bumps their season record up to 5-10. As for McKinley, their record now sits at 3-8.

Lakeview came out on top in a nail-biter against McKinley in their previous meeting on Friday, sneaking past 12-10. The rematch might be a little tougher for Lakeview since the team won't have the home-field advantage this time around. We'll see if the change in venue makes a difference.
